We tested the Ferrum Hypsos in a few systems. Unfortunately not on a DAC with external power supply; that would be even more beneficial. We did, however, include it extensively in the switch test. And we later used it on our own Ultimate Audio PC with JCAT network card and usb card. The reference system consists of:
- Focal Sopra No1
- Pass Labs XP-12
- Bryston 4B SST3
- Driade Flow speaker cable
- Grimm TPM interlinks
- Audioquest power cords
- Kemp Electronics Powerstrip 8plus
- Metrum Acoustics Pavane DAC
- Metrum Acoustics Ambre streamer
The Alpha Audio PC uses a Mutec MC3+ as its usb interface. That reclocks the signal and sends it AES to the Pavane via a Grimm TPR cable. The Alpha Audio PC runs a ROON client and is optimized with Fidelizer. This results in an exceptionally musical unit (but it is very pricey: about 4000 euros in parts).
Presets or manual
We set the voltage manually. This is done with a few presses and turns. There are also presets programmed in. Very clever and innovative! In short: if you have a device that is known to Ferrum, then you can also just select this device from the list and that’s it. We do it quickly through the manual configuration.
